TLS takes considerably more watts of power on the basis it actually does more work and shuffles more electrons around the CPU. I suppose that loosely converts into carbon footprint.

However even if it is an issue, most sites sending 6 meg of JavaScript crap down that gets recompiled on every visitor’s machine, autoplaying videos and advertising would be doing more damage. So if anyone is going to complain they should probably start there...
